Controversial Playboy Model Faces Turkish Jail For Posing Nude In A Notable Mosque

Marisa Papen, a model, is currently facing up to 3 years in jail for taking part in nude photoshoots in some of Turkey’s most famous landmarks, which includes a notable mosque.

Papen, who is originally from Belgium, took the nude images in 2018 after traveling to Turkey with Jesse Walker, an Australian photographer, for a photo-shoot for his label ENKI Eyewear.

In one of the images that they took, Papen can be seen lifting up her burka to reveal her genital.

The nude picture was taken inside Hagia Sophia, a former Byzantine Church and Ottoman Mosque in Istanbul, Turkey.

She also posed naked in the arid region of Cappadocia and it did not take long until she got the attention of the Chief Public Prosecutor’s Office of Istanbul.

According to reports, an official investigation has been launched against the model.

If caught by the police, Papen, a playboy model, will be charged with committing deceiving acts and publicly humiliating the state’s sovereignty.

An arrest warrant has been issued so that Turkish authorities can take her in for a statement regarding the incident.

For those that are wondering, this is not the first time Papen has been in trouble when it comes to following the rules, regulations, and beliefs of religions all over the world.

In April last year, Papen was subjected to a backlash for her comments about the tragic incident in Paris that saw almost the entire ancient cathedral of Notre Dame getting destroyed.

As the fire ripped through the cathedral, which is widely considered to be one of the most historical places on our planet, the model said: “Churches are burning… A new era is gonna come!!!!”

Papen also made headlines previously when she was imprisoned for posing naked at the Karnak Temple Complex near the Egyptian city of Luxor.

She caused outrage amongst religious communities in Jerusalem after she went naked and took pictures of her at the backdrop of the Wailing Wall, which is considered as one of the most important sites in Judaism.
